Role

As a Commercial HVAC Mechanic (also known as HVAC Technician, HVAC Specialist), you'll be responsible for maintaining site facilities systems and equipment. This includes installing, inspecting, and fixing chillers, pumps, freezers, cooling, and ventilation systems. You'll also perform preventative maintenance on HVAC systems to increase longevity and troubleshoot and repair current HVAC system issues. Occasionally, you'll perform other general maintenance activities such as resetting breakers, replacing ceiling tiles, patching paint, and fixing plumbing leaks.
